Editorial Reviews:

Product Description
By supporting low arches, adding long-lasting cushioning and keeping pronation (foot rolls in) under control, this versatile performance shoe certainly qualifies as a healthy habit! The Diagonal Rollbar (high density TPU post) at the medial arch allows for better motion control. With extreme cushioning, the MoGo midsole increases energy return without sacrificing stability, while HydroFlow gel cushioning enhances the forefoot and heel for maximum impact protection. Pods in the midsole and rubber outsole set the foot in a more balanced position. Breathable Air Mesh upper. Orthotic-Friendly. For flat arches.

5 out of 5 stars Great Shoe...no more pain   November 19, 2008
I went to a runners store to buy shoes because I was experiencing pain with a bunion while trying to exercise. I do not run. I first tried a New Balance shoe that I returned because my foot just moved around in it too much (I tried several inserts and a variety of lacing techniques.) I gave up and tried this shoe after reading reviews of Addition 7. Well...Problem solved...what a comfortable shoe. They have even washed very nicely. The mesh keeps my feet cool and I am able to tie the shoe to hold my heels and arches in place while leaving my toes and the balls of my feet free in the shoe.

Having recently had my knee scoped and seeing a physical therapist, I was referred to a store that fits supportive shoes to your particular walking/running style. This shoe was recommended to me (pronator) and I am very impressed. I usually wear an 8-8 1/2 shoe, 9 -9 1/2 in running shoes, but this one was fitted to me in a 10 D! (They do run small.) I can wear any sock with it and even have orthotics placed in them. Very supportive and very comfortable. My therapist was very impressed with the last they had and even took them around to show them to the other therapists. A great shoe that I will definitely buy again.
